Romelu Lukaku did not feature in Chelsea’s 1-0 defeat at Everton in the 35th round of the Premier League. Former Manchester City and Chelsea player Sinclair spoke on the programme.

“With regard to Lukaku, the real problem is very serious. I think with ten minutes to go the team needs to score and we have a player who has scored a lot of goals and who has had a good feeling at the club, it’s ridiculous not to play him. You should give him 10 or 15 minutes and try to change the game.”
“Especially with the game over and a cross in the box and leaving him on the bench, I was surprised.
“Obviously Chelsea paid a lot of money to bring him back to the club and there was one performance a couple of weeks ago that showed how hard Lukaku was working and adapting to the game and it got him a lot of attention.”

“I wouldn’t be surprised to see him leave Chelsea but I think Chelsea will obviously want to get a lot of money back. It would be more fitting for him to go back to a club like Inter, where he is enjoying his football and scoring a lot of goals.
